package org.apache.impala.util;
import com.google.common.base.Preconditions;
import java.util.Objects;
import org.apache.impala.thrift.THash128;
/**
* Represents a 128-bit hash value using two longs (high and low 64 bits).
*
* Usage:
* - Create: Hash128 hash = IcebergUtil.getFilePathHash(filePath);
* - As map key: map.put(hash, value);
* - Thrift: THash128 t = hash.toThrift(); Hash128 h = Hash128.fromThrift(t);
* - Logging: LOG.debug("Hash: {}", hash.toString());
*/
public class Hash128 {
private final long high_;
private final long low_;
public Hash128(long high, long low) {
high_ = high;
low_ = low;
}
public long getHigh() {
return high_;
}
public long getLow() {
return low_;
}
/**
* Converts this hash to a Thrift THash128 struct for serialization.
*/
public THash128 toThrift() {
return new THash128(high_, low_);
}
/**
* Creates a Hash128 from a Thrift THash128 struct.
*/
public static Hash128 fromThrift(THash128 thrift) {
Preconditions.checkNotNull(thrift);
return new Hash128(thrift.getHigh(), thrift.getLow());
}
@Override
public boolean equals(Object o) {
if (this == o) return true;
if (o == null || getClass() != o.getClass()) return false;
Hash128 hash128 = (Hash128) o;
return high_ == hash128.high_ && low_ == hash128.low_;
}
@Override
public int hashCode() {
return Objects.hash(high_, low_);
}
@Override
public String toString() {
// Return hexadecimal representation for debugging
return String.format("%016x%016x", high_, low_);
}
}
